What you are doing is a basic XY plot with a legend. Did you visit our XY plot examples page?

http://www.ncl.ucar.edu/Applications/xy.shtml

See examples xy_3.ncl and xy_16.ncl

Also, see the CALIPSO page which has a panel plot of vertical profiles:

http://www.ncl.ucar.edu/Applications/calipso.shtml

This is the kind of question that you can get several answers to if you go to any NCL web page: www.ncl.ucar.edu, and type "vertical profile" in the "advanced" search window on the right side just under the black bar.

I just did this, and got back a number of hits:

http://www.ncl.ucar.edu/Support/talk_archives/2011/2096.html
http://www.ncl.ucar.edu/Support/talk_archives/2010/1823.html

Also, sometimes you get a hit if you go to the "tips" link at the top of our Applications page:

http://www.ncl.ucar.edu/Applications/
http://www.ncl.ucar.edu/Applications/concepts_list.shtml

Then, use your browser "search" to look for the word "profile" or "vertical".
